Neurovisual Impairment: A Frequent Complication of Alpha-Interferon Treatment in Chronic Viral Hepatitis

table  2.   Neurovisual Parameters in 53 Patients (106 Eyes) Studied Before and at the End of an Interferon Course

Parameter Before Treatment End of Treatment

P100 latency of VER (msec)* 122.8 ± 10.9dagger 126.3 ± 12.9dagger
P100 amplitude (µV)* 7.00 ± 0.80Dagger 7.60 ± 6.90Dagger
Electroretinogram (µV)* 52.7 ± 5.9Dagger 53.4 ± 6.1Dagger
Visual acuity*,§ 8.8 ± 1.9# 8.4 ± 2.1#
Visual sensitivity (db)* 24.9 ± 1.2## 23.6 ± 2.4##

* Mean ± SD.
dagger P = .036.
Dagger P = NS.
§ Snellen score (in 10ths).
#P = .002 (paired eye comparisons).
##P < .001 (paired and group comparisons).
